Anti-DeFi group runs ads urging public to pressure Senators on crypto bill: Report

A series of ads reportedly aired on Fox, urging the public to contact their senators to remove DeFi provisions from the crypto market structure bill.

An anti-decentralized finance group is reportedly running advertisements on Fox News encouraging the public to pressure their Senators into passing crypto market structure legislation that excludes DeFi provisions perceived to be threatening to the banking industry.

According to two screenshots shared Friday on X by Crypto in America host Eleanor Terrett, the Investors For Transparency members wrote: "Tell Your Senator: Pass Crypto Legislation Without DeFi Provisions,” sharing a hotline number to contact their local Senators.

“Don’t Let DeFi Stall Innovation,” another snippet of the ad said, which appears to echo concerns from banking lobbyists over the CLARITY Act permitting stablecoin issuers to offer interest-bearing products that could be disguised as bank-like deposits and potentially draw trillions of dollars from the traditional banking system.
